The Intermediate Reading Class extends reading skills by following four methods to read and comprehend words, phrases and sentences.
Students in the Intermediate Reading Class will master reading complex multi-syllable words embedded in appropriate grade level stories and will learn new vowel groups with non-standard phonetic sounds. They will learn to recognize and spell sight words, answer questions about the story, and practice composing basic descriptive, narrative, and compare-contrast paragraphs with sentence starters.
